Some producers make the claim that their cribs are "nontoxic." However, the huge majority of cribs are built from engineered woods, which have been known to off-gas formaldehyde and other unsafe chemicals. If you're purchasing a crib, check the producer's website for green accreditations from appreciated third parties. This will assist you prevent "greenwashing," which is the practice of declaring that something is environmentally friendly when it is not.

When selecting a natural wood baby crib, try to find the Greenguard Gold Certification. This label indicates that the crib has actually been checked for over 10,000 chemicals to ensure it fulfills strict security requirements. The finest cribs are crafted with environmentally friendly materials, such as pine wood, and are used non-toxic finishes. They are also resilient, long-lasting, and simple to tidy.
There are various types of natural wood used in the building and construction of baby cribs, but the most popular is pine. The kiln-dried pine is less most likely to warp or fracture, and it can be easily formed into different style components. The wood is also budget friendly and versatile, making it a perfect product for cribs.
